SECURITIES AND EXCHANGE BOARD OF INDIA (SUBSTANTIAL ACQUISITION OF SHARES AND TAKEOVERS) (SECOND AMENDMENT) REGULATIONS, 2018
Show AI Summary
Fugitive economic offender barred from making or participating in open or competing acquisition offers or related transactions.
The amendments add fugitive economic offender as a disqualifying category and bar such persons from announcing or participating in open or competing offers or acquiring shares, voting rights or control. They tighten delisting-related open offer procedure by requiring an acquirer, on delisting offer failure, to file a draft letter of offer within five working days and comply with open offer provisions, with the offer price enhanced by a prescribed annual rate between scheduled and actual payment dates. Timelines and terminology are updated and electronic dispatch of letters of offer is permitted.

Securities Contracts (Regulation) (Second Amendment) Rules, 2018.
Show AI Summary
Public shareholding requirement mandates listed public sector firms to restore minimum public stake within a prescribed timeline under SEBI rules.
Amendment to rule 19A requires every listed public sector company with public shareholding below twenty five per cent at commencement to increase its public shareholding to at least twenty five per cent within two years from commencement in the manner specified by SEBI. It also requires any listed public sector company whose public shareholding falls below twenty five per cent after commencement to restore public shareholding to at least twenty five per cent within two years from such fall, in the manner specified by SEBI.

Securities Contracts (Regulation) (Amendment) Rules, 2018.
Show AI Summary
Public shareholding obligations require restoration to prescribed minimums within SEBI specified timelines after insolvency resolution.
The amendment adds a rule requiring listed companies whose public shareholding falls below 25 per cent due to implementation of an Insolvency and Bankruptcy Code resolution plan to restore public shareholding to 25 per cent within three years, and where public shareholding falls below 10 per cent to raise it to at least 10 per cent within eighteen months, by means specified by the Securities and Exchange Board of India.
Securities and Exchange Board of India (Public Offer and Listing of Securitised Debt Instruments) (Amendment) Regulations, 2018
Show AI Summary
Listing of security receipts now permitted under a private placement regime with valuation, rating, and NAV disclosure requirements.
The amendments permit issuance and listing of security receipts issued by trusts set up by asset reconstruction companies on a private placement basis to qualified buyers, subject to Reserve Bank guidelines, independent valuation prior to listing, credit rating, dematerialisation, prescribed disclosures in the offer document, compliance with listing obligations, and specified trading, reporting and NAV disclosure requirements, including periodic valuation and rating-based NAV disclosure.

Securities and Exchange Board of India (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) (Amendment) Regulations, 2018.
Show AI Summary
Corporate governance requirements strengthen board composition, director independence, disclosure and related-party transaction controls under amended listing regulations.
Amendments impose enhanced corporate governance requirements: revised related-party definition treating significant promoter-group holders as related parties; strengthened independent director criteria, age limits and female director mandates for top listed entities; caps on maximum directorships; mandatory secretarial audits for material unlisted subsidiaries; stricter related-party transaction disclosures and materiality thresholds; enhanced committee composition, quorum and meeting frequency rules; expanded financial reporting, audit and annual report disclosure obligations; and shareholder approval thresholds for large director remuneration.

Securities and Exchange Board of India (Terms and Conditions of Service of Chairman and Members) Amendment Rules, 2018
Show AI Summary
Pay options for SEBI chair and members allow government pay or consolidated salary; retirees' pay reduced by pension.
Amendment to rule 4 permits the Chairman and Whole Time Members to elect government pay (Secretary/Addl. Secretary scale) or a consolidated salary determined by the Central Government, effective from such date as ordered; where an appointee is a government retiree receiving pension or other retirement benefits, pay and allowances shall be reduced by the gross pension and pension-equivalent of gratuity, employer CPF contributions, or other retirement benefits drawn or receivable.
Securities and Exchange Board of India (Stock Brokers and Sub-Brokers) (Amendment) Regulations, 2018
Show AI Summary
Turnover computation for options contracts now counts premium traded and notional value upon exercise or assignment.
Turnover for commodity derivatives options shall be computed on the basis of premium traded for option contracts; where an option is exercised or assigned, turnover shall additionally be computed on the basis of the notional value of option contracts exercised or assigned. This clarification is introduced as an additional explanation in Schedule V, Part B, clause 3(1) of the principal regulations and is given retrospective effect from June 13, 2017.
Securities and Exchange Board of India (Mutual Funds) (Amendment) Regulations, 2018.
Show AI Summary
Mutual fund shareholding limits bar sponsors and large shareholders from cross-holding or board seats in other fund managers.
Regulation 7B establishes shareholding and governance norms prohibiting sponsors, associates or group companies, including an asset management company, from holding substantive stake or voting rights in, or having board representation on, the AMC or trustee company of any other mutual fund; similarly, any shareholder holding such stake in an AMC or trustee company of a mutual fund is barred from holding equivalent stakes or board representation in another fund's AMC or trustee. Non-conforming persons must comply within one year. The Seventh Schedule proviso confirms investments in AMCs or trustee companies are governed by the clause addressing the shareholding prohibition.
